Personal Statement

I am Ayden Turner, I am a class of 2024 Offensive and Defensive Lineman from Hardin Valley Academy in Knoxville Tennessee. I am 6'1" 280lbs. I squat 430lbs  and bench press 265lbs. I am a two year varsity starter and have started every game on the offensive line since the beginning of my Sophomore year. I became a defensive line starter in 2022. I was a 2022 2nd Team All Region 2 6A Offensive lineman (as a Junior). 

It has been my dream to play college football since I was 7 or 8 years old. I am very coachable and eager to learn and improve. I work extremely hard at improving my craft. I take what is being taught in practice and work at it on my own time. My desire to be the best I can be is what motivates me on and off the football field. I maintain my composure and am a calming force on the field. My coach calls me "Steady Eddie" because I do not get overly emotional. I was chosen to represent our football and wrestling programs in "Game Changers" which is a hand picked sports leadership program at my school. I was elected as a team captain of our wrestling program as a Junior. 

I am open to all opportunities that come my way as it pertains to where I attend school to gain my education and advance my athletic career. I will make my decision about which school I attend based on where I feel comfortable and the academic opportunities as well as athletic opportunities that are available. I plan to pursue a career in education and coaching the sport I lover once my playing days are over. 

I would love to find a place that provides me the opportunity to compete for a position at a level that pushes me athletically. My desire to "play" is coupled with my desire to compete and improve in order to become the best I can be.
